How would you rank the difficulty of specs you've played in Midnight so far?
You can rate it based on difficulty to learn or difficulty to master, or rate it by both. This is, of course, scaled within the boundaries of midnight specs. TWW combat rogue would be like a 15/10 on this.
Unholy: 7/10. A ton of stuff to remember, but once you have it down its not so bad. ST is easy, its during m+ aoe when you have to use death and decay to time your putrefy's that the difficulty goes up a lot.
Afflock: 4/10. Easy to learn, not too hard to master. I would say the only true difficult part is sniping low-HP mobs with haunt in M+.
Demo: 4/10. A lot more stuff to deal with than afflock, but it flows nicely so its not particularly hard at all. Once you get it down, you basically play on autopilot.
Enhancement Shaman: 9/10. A lot of mini-buffs, and maelstrom is basically constantly going off. You nearly constantly have an overlap of important things to press. You gotta manage totem placement as well (assuming you're doing totemic, which most seem to be). Very hectic, very difficult to learn, and very, very difficult to master.
Survival Hunter: 2/10. Very easy, but also very, very satisfying.
Assa rogue: 3/10. Managing energy is really the only difficult thing here.
Sub rogue: ?/10. Idk what to even think about this. I know its easy. Yet for some reason I just cannot do it properly at all despite trying.
Devourer DH: 8/10. Controversial I am sure. Seems very simple and easy at first with the whole 3 button rotation, until you realize just how difficult it is to pull off successfully. The difference between a mediocre devourer DH and a good one is insane, and the difference between a good one and a really good is even more insane.

How did Blizzard land on 500 being the amount of Accolades for a random Hero piece?
To get a hero track piece of gear right now you have these options
\-Do Heroic raid, which aside from Crown and L'ura is pretty much LFR these days
\-Do a +6 key in a season where most players consider even +10s to be the most accessible they've ever been
\-Use your weekly map
\-Have Delvers Journey above 9 and open Bountiful Coffers
\-Have Delvers Journey above 9 and spend Untainted Mana Crystals on specific items you choose
OR....
Do literally 20 Tier 5 ritual sites and get a box for ONE item of ANY slot with 0 dupe protection.

Mini-Guide to gearing a fresh 90 alt to 280 ilvl (as of 12.0.5)
I loaded up a lv. 80 Demo Warlock alt just to see how it played and it surprisingly clicked, so I decided to level it to 90 and gear it up, which was easier than expected. Some of the gearing tricks are well known, but in 12.0.5 there are a few more tricks.
Prerequisites on your main:
- Hero of the Dawn (most important!)
- Delve journey completed with a high level Valeera
- Voidcore rerolls and Nilhammer unlocked
- Enough Faction Renown to get the Champion items
Steps (which are all done 100% solo):
- Once you first get to 90, equip any Adventurer/Veteran/Champion Warbound items you may have.
- Do the 4 Weekly events to get the Champion items from the 4 factions (Head, Neck, Waist, Trinket). This also gets you max Coffer Keys and a decent amount of Veteran Crests.
- Do the 3 Nightmare Prey for 2 Champion items, Champion Crests, Hero Crests, Delve boss consumable
- Do 4 T11 Bountiful Delves (easy even at lower ilvl with a high level Valeera), using the Delve boss consumable to get the map for the Trove and use it. You will get a guaranteed Hero item from the Trove, and Champion/Hero items from the Bountiful Chests. You also get a ton of Hero Crests and Ascendant Shards.
- If you get a Champion/Hero in all tier slots, Catalyze them to get the 4pc set and unlock Catalyst charge drops.
- The next day, do the remaining 4 T11 Bountiful Delves (with the +2 purchased Keys from the vendor). After you complete 2 (6 for the week), you will be capped on Untainted-Mana Crystals but have enough to buy a Hero item for the vendor for any slot you want, if RNG cooporates, so keep an eye out. You can spam T11 Collegate Calamity if you want to target something.
- The Dungeon Vendor [was just hotfixed](https://www.wowhead.com/news/buy-champion-gear-with-voidlight-marl-using-mythic-cache-381688) to give random Champion gear for the low price of 750 Marl, which may be worth YOLOing to get any missing Champion slots.
- You should have a ton of Hero crests by now. If you did not get any Hero Weapons, craft a 5* weapon using the Hero Crests and use an Ascendant Voidcore on it (now, you will **NEVER** want to use Myth Crests for crafting during the low-gear phase). You may want to consider also Hero Crafting a Ring as it's both cheap and harder to get a Hero version.
- You should save Hero Crests for Hero _trinkets_ (you may get a few from Delves) to upgrade them using Ascendant Voidcores for ilvl. Even Delve trinkets are more compelling when fully upgraded, with the exception of Sealed Chaos Urn because lol.
Overall this will get you to about 250-255 ilvl without ever grouping. After that:
- Full-send your Veteran/Champion Crests as there are no other good sources for them. Because Champion/Hero of the Dawn halves crests costs, you likely have enough to get close to obsoleting both. This will get you around 255-260.
- Do Normal Voidspire/Dreamrift, which should be easy to get accepted into a PuG at that ilvl. Incidentially the gear isn't as useful anymore, but the Champion Crest income and Ascendant Shards are useful. It's also an excuse to practice your new alt.
- Full-send your remaining Champion Crests and likely Hero Crests as there are no other good sources for them. Note that you should ALWAYS upgrade Champion gear to 6/6 before using Hero Crests. This will likely get you around 265-270.
- At this point it's time for M+, which may be a bit difficult to get into at that ilvl without any rating if you are not a tank/healer. As a Demo Warlock I did a +7-9s in each dungeon to build rating and also get a decent amount of Hero Crests to further upgrade the Hero gear / craft in slots I could not get Hero Gear. Also another excuse to practice your new alt.
- One you are at a good ilvl/rating and can get into +10s consistently, do them to target farm a specific dungeon for Myth bonus rerolls.
